Johannesburg - A locomotive driver at Lonmin’s Rowland shaft outside Rustenburg, in the North West, was killed after a mudslide, the company said on Tuesday.

“It is with deep regret that Lonmin Plc confirms that Mr Zilindile Ndumela, a locomotive driver at Rowland Shaft was fatally injured following a mudslide on Monday October 26, 2015. No other employees were injured in the incident,” the company said in a statement.

“An investigation into the accident has begun, in conjunction with the Department of Mineral Resources and unions”.

Lonmin said Ndumela’s family was being supported by the company during this time.
